This Glen Rock homeowner detected a musty odor when she opened her kitchen cabinets and suspected it was coming from the crawl space. Musty odors can develop in crawl spaces when humidity is present. Quality 1st Basement Systems installed SilverGlo to insulate Crawl Space and CleanSpace to seal off the Crawl Space. Now this homeowner has no issues with musty smells on her first floor!

A homeowner in Glen Rock, New Jersey had cracks in their basement walls and contacted Quality 1st for a solution. Our System Design Specialist inspected the basement walls and noticed the cracking. To prevent the wall from cracking more and stabilize it, CarbonArmor Wall Reinforcing System was installed on the walls. CarbonArmor contains strips that are made from a reinforced polymer that is 10 times stronger than steel. The strips are attached to the wall and secured with heavy-duty steel brackets. The straps will stabilize the wall and begin to pull it back to its original position. CarbonArmor installs quickly and will not impact future basement finishing.
